When attempting to acknowledge medication addiction signs and symptoms in those around you, behavior adjustments could be the most significant hint. For instance, people that are recently influenced by medicine dependency could begin falling behind in college or job efficiency, or may not have passion in activities they used to enjoy. They could additionally not pay much focus on their look, or could neglect their health. People with establishing addictions may also end up being secretive in an effort to hide their addictions, especially if they are not prepared to face their condition yet.

The National Institute on Substance Abuse (NIDA) provides an extensive interpretation of drug addiction, specifying, "dependency is specified as a persistent, falling back brain disease that is characterized by uncontrollable drug looking for as well as use, regardless of dangerous repercussions." Addiction is recognized as a brain disease due to the fact that drugs actually create adjustments to the mind. This could be a difficult principle to grasp, however it holds true. How does it function?
Medicines which are addicting operate in the mind by generating enjoyment (recognized in scientific research as incentive). They trigger the brain's benefit system, as well as disrupt the typical messaging flow. Dopamine, a natural chemical in the mind, could be located in the locations of the mind which are in charge of feeling, feelings of pleasure, cognition, inspiration, and motion. When people take medications, this incentive system becomes overstimulated, typically from an excess build-up of dopamine. This creates the thrill sensation individuals tend to yearn for when abusing substances. In time, and with extended abuse of drugs, an individual's mind re-shapes itself to seek this new way of generating incentive. Essentially, the brain makes an individual long for that rush feeling over and over.

Criticism[edit] Despite ongoing efforts to combat addiction, there has been evidence of clinics billing patients for treatments that may not guarantee their recovery.[1] This is a major problem as there are numerous claims of fraud in drug rehabilitation centers, where these centers are billing insurance companies for under delivering much needed medical treatment while exhausting patients' insurance benefits.[2] In California, there are movements and law regarding this matter, particularly the California Insurance Fraud Prevention Act (IFPA) which declares it unlawful to unknowingly conduct such businesses.[2] Under the Affordable Care Act and the Mental Health Parity Act, rehabilitation centers are able to bill insurance companies for substance abuse treatment.[44] With long waitlists in limited state funded rehabilitation centers, controversial private centers rapidly emerged.[44] One popular model, known as the Florida Model for rehabilitation centers, is often criticized for fraudulent billing to insurance companies.[44] Under the guise of helping patients with opioid addiction, these centers would offer addicts free rent or up to $500 per month to stay in their "sober homes", then charge insurance companies as high as $5,000 to $10,000 per test for simple urine tests.[44] Little attention is paid to patients in terms of addiction intervention as these patients have often been known to continue drug use during their stay in these centers.[44] Since 2015, these centers have been under federal and state criminal investigation.[44] As of 2017 in California, there are only 16 investigators in the CA Department of Health Care Services investigating over 2,000 licensed rehab centers.[45] See also[edit] [edit] Further reading[edit] Karasaki et al.,(2013). The drug is an illegal Schedule I controlled substance in the United States, and the foreign facilities in which it is administered tend to have little oversight, and range from motel rooms to one moderately-sized rehabilitation center.[11] A few antidepressants have been proven to be helpful in the context of smoking cessation/nicotine addiction, these medications include bupropion and nortriptyline.[12] Bupropion inhibits the reuptake of norepinephrine and dopamine and has been FDA approved for smoking cessation, while nortriptyline is a tricyclic antidepressant which has been used to aid in smoking cessation though it has not been FDA approved for this indication.[12] Acamprosate, disulfiram and topiramate (a novel anticonvulsant sulphonated sugar) are also used to treat alcohol addiction. Individuals who may have developed addiction will profit most from extensive therapy. Getting liked ones the assistance they require may be tough, though. Typically, addicted individuals are not ready to admit they have a material usage condition, as well as this can provide a problem for speaking to them regarding it. When challenging a person about addiction, make certain to do it in a secure, open environment, as well as to utilize soft tones. Allow plenty of time, and aim to stay clear of public areas so the person does not feel attacked or degraded. Most of all, allow the individual know you care, as well as stress the significance of therapy in their recovery from dependency.
